Kenya to Paraguay: Complete Plug & Adapter Guide (2026) Adapter Needed

Traveling from Kenya to Paraguay means crossing into a different electrical system. Before you leave, take a moment to understand the plug types and voltage used in Paraguay so you can keep all your devices charged and ready.

There's no plug compatibility between Kenya and Paraguay. Kenya devices use Type G connectors, while Paraguay sockets are Type C. An adapter is a must-have for this destination.

On the voltage front, Kenya (240V, 50Hz) and Paraguay (220V, 50Hz) are very similar. You shouldn't need a voltage converter for your electronics.

Don't forget that Paraguay hotel rooms sometimes have a universal shaver socket in the bathroom, but these low-wattage outlets aren't suitable for high-draw devices. For reliable charging, use the standard wall outlets with a proper adapter.
